๐น GrabCAD Project Description Automotive Plastic Trim Part | CATIA V5 | Plastic Domain This model was designed in CATIA V5 using Automotive Plastic Domain methodology. The complete workflow from Class-A surface to final solid was followed, ensuring manufacturability and industry-standard design practices. ๐น Workflow / Creation Process: Class-A Surface: Imported given Class-A surface and performed quality checks. Ensured surface continuity and smoothness for design readiness. Class-B Surface: Generated Class-B surface by offsetting Class-A with plastic wall thickness. Applied required fillets and engineering features. Class-C Surface: Created Class-C surface to connect Class-A and Class-B. Maintained tangency and smooth transitions. Final Join & Solid Body: Joined A, B, and C surfaces to form a closed volume. Converted into solid body for validation. Draft Analysis: Performed draft analysis to check tooling feasibility. Ensured proper draft angles for molding. Parting Line & Tooling Axis: Defined parting line based on draft analysis. Created tooling axis for mold design considerations. Locators & Engineering Features: Added locators for assembly and proper positioning. Ensured design is suitable for automotive trim applications.
